Sridhar Rangayan on Los Angeles Gay and Lesbian Film Festival Jury
Indian queer filmmaker and activist Sridhar Rangayan is on the Jury of Outfest: The Los Angeles Gay and Lesbian Film Festival 2012.
Outfest, which runs from July 12-22 is celebrating its 30th year, and is one of the oldest gay & lesbian film festivals in the world.
“I am excited and honoured to be on the Outfest International Jury. It will not only give me an opportunity to watch some of the best and latest in International queer cinema, but also enables me to talk about the nascent Indian queer cinema movement on an international platform”, said Rangayan.
Pradipta Ray’s debut short film The Night is Young (Raat Baaki) which won the Riyad Wadia award for Best Emerging Indian filmmaker at KASHISH Mumbai International Queer Film Festival this year, will screen at Outfest.
Rangayan is raising funds for his project Breaking Free that documents the changing face of the Indian LGBT community before and after decriminalization of homosexuality through crowd funding platforms like Indiegogo and Wishberry.
